modelscope-funasr的seaco_paraformer怎么调热词权重?
在使用 modelscope-funasr
的 seaco_paraformer
模型时,调整热词权重的功能可以通过设置相关参数来实现。以下是具体的操作步骤和说明:
热词权重(Hotword Weight)用于提升特定词汇在语音识别过程中的优先级,从而提高这些词汇的识别准确率。这对于某些领域专有名词、人名或高频词汇的识别尤为重要。
在 seaco_paraformer
中,热词权重的调整通常通过以下方式实现:
热词表是一个包含需要提升权重的词汇及其对应权重的文件,格式通常为:
热词1 权重1
热词2 权重2
...
例如:
阿里巴巴 20
通义千问 15
在调用模型时,需要将热词表路径传递给模型的配置参数。具体操作如下:
from funasr import AutoModel
# 初始化模型
model = AutoModel(
model="seaco_paraformer",
hotword_path="path_to_your_hotword_file.txt" # 热词表路径
)
# 调用模型进行推理
result = model.generate(input_audio)
print(result)
FunASR
模型都支持热词权重功能,请确认所使用的模型版本是否支持该功能。完成配置后,可以通过以下步骤验证热词权重的效果: 1. 准备一段包含热词的音频数据。 2. 使用模型进行推理,观察热词是否被正确识别。 3. 如果识别效果不理想,可适当调整热词权重值并重新测试。
以上是关于如何在 modelscope-funasr
的 seaco_paraformer
模型中调整热词权重的详细说明。如需进一步帮助,请提供更多具体场景信息以便优化解决方案。